INVESTEC BANK PLC NTS 29/04/2027INVESTEC BANK PLC NTS 29/04/2027INVESTEC BANK PLC NTS 29/04/2027

INVESTEC BANK PLC NTS 29/04/2027

No trades
See on Supercharts

94YR news


TimeSymbolHeadlineProvider
More in News Flow